"Access Hollywood" Co-Host Shaun Robinson
Entertainment journalist Shaun Robinson is here today to discuss her crusade to combat bullying. The "Access Hollywood" co-host and founder of One Girl, One Voice is joined by program ambassador Negin Elazari for the TV premiere of their anti-bullying PSA, titled "Why I Bully You." It turns the camera on the bully to investigate the source of their behavior. The women also discuss how social media has compounded the issue.

Noreen Fraser and Liz Yuja

Noreen Fraser & Liz Yuja
From the Noreen Fraser Foundation, founder and CEO Noreen Fraser returns to "Home & Family" today to discuss living with metastatic stage four breast cancer and the latest experimental treatment she is receiving to improve her quality of life. Noreen also explains how her organization raises funds for women's cancer research and awareness of the importance of early detection. Family members join the conversation to share their personal connections to breast cancer and ask Noreen about mammograms, self breast exams, and BRCA gene testing. Noreen also emphasizes it is essential to eat organically and to be conscious of environmental issues and family history.

Kitchen Cures with Peggy Kotsopoulos
Peggy Kotsopoulos shares foods that heal common ailments. She explains how the melatonin in tart cherry juice can help you fall to sleep. Peggy also introduces yakon syrup as a little-known ingredient that can assist in the battle of the bulge. And, be sure to add frozen dark berries to your grocery list because they act as an antioxident.

Tanya Memme's Creepy Candles

Creepy Candles with Tanya Memme
If you're faint of heart, you may want to cover your eyes for lifestyle expert Tanya Memme's creepy candle craft. But, for those of you who want to add eeriness to your Halloween display, this project is calling your name. All you have to do is insert foam insulation inside a PVC pipe. Ooze hot glue down the sides and then pour fake blood for a gory waterfall effect.

National Feral Cat Day with Laura Nativo

To acknowledge National Feral Cat Day, "The Fairy Dogmother" and pet expert Laura Nativo and Kitty Bungalow headmistress Shawn Simons are raising awareness about feral cats and adoption. You too can become the cat's meow by helping provide kitties in your neighborhood with a warm cat shelter this winter. Laura's motto in taking action on this issue is "Trap, Neuter, Return," in an effort to return cats that haven't been adopted to their natural habitat, but preventing procreation.
